414: Peloton Debuts Peri/Menopause Targeted Content

- Peloton takes a bold step with new Peri/Menopause classes, catering to more diverse fitness needs.
The much-loved Free Mode is making a comeback!
- The PSL plans a multi-instructor ride to spice things up.
- Team Posts are officially live on the platform, offering new ways to connect.
Alex Toussaint Scam Alert. Stay informed about potential fraud.
Marcel Maurer faces health issues. Send him your support.
Tunde makes waves as a Sports Illustrated Swimsuit finalist!
Ally Love partners with Hyatt for an exclusive private class.
- Aditi Shah takes the stage to host an event at Lincoln Center.
Don’t miss the latest Jeff Lynne’s ELO Artist Series, plus a sneak peek at the June line-up.
- TCO Top 5. Listener-recommended classes you just have to try.
- TCORadar. Our team highlights classes that stood out this week.
- Peloton is all about collaboration this week! Check out these 2-For-1 opportunities:
- Matt Wilpers & Denis Morton bring their A-game to a Power Zone class.
- Kirra and Katie team up for an unforgettable yoga flow.
- Susie Chan & Joslyn Thompson Rule prepare an exciting duo session.
- Tunde and Alex Toussaint join forces for a dynamic ride.
- Unconventional Peloton meditations you’ll want to explore.
Could Strength for Tennis be just around the corner? Stay tuned.
- Peloton Birthdays
Celebrate the June birthdays of Irene Scholz (6/3) and Rad Lopez (6/4).

Yay. Jen Kotter. Yay. The whole team. Thank you, Peloton. So moving along, free mode. Is that, yeah, so this is a really interesting one. I don’t feel like our our alert about this one properly conveyed the, the details.
Crystal OKeefe: Most people probably don’t care about the details, but I do. That’s why you,
Tom OKeefe: clip out Krista.
Crystal OKeefe: that’s why’s why I’m obsessed with Peloton. But so Olivia recently did a mental health run and [00:15:00] then she had a runner’s choice section during. That piece of that class. And when that happened, it said free mode on the screen.
Tom OKeefe: Okay.
Crystal OKeefe: Okay. And Karen, I think it was Karen Smith sent this to me and she was like, oh my God, it’s back. It hasn’t, I have not seen one of these in years. Yeah. Since the Tread Plus recall as a matter of fact. Yeah. Yeah. So as a, that was like one of the first things they took away. It was because when they started, when they started doing the regular tread, the regular tread doesn’t have free mode.
Crystal OKeefe: And so. That’s all they were selling. So they just started not including it in the classes. Right. So I am so excited to see this back and it’s a, so it still only works on a Tread plus though? As far as I know, yes. I have not heard any reports otherwise. And I, I’m just really excited. It’s a really challenging mode because you’re using only your body weight.
Tom OKeefe: Right.
Crystal OKeefe: Right. But it’s so nice to see it back because it really wears you out. One of them that, there you go, and they give you extra weight. [00:16:00] There you go.
